Posted Mar 10, 2011
MADISON, Wis. — Wisconsin officials Thursday were investigating death threats emailed to several Republican state senators after the controversial passage of a version of Gov. Scott Walker’s “budget repair bill” that strips public workers of nearly all their collective bargaining rights.
Woman faces charges for alleged threats to kill Wisconsin lawmakers
http://www.cnn.com/2011/CRIME/04/01/wisconsin.budget.death.threats/index.html
Excerpts:
By Rich Phillips, CNN
April 1, 2011 5:58 a.m. EDT
(CNN) — A Wisconsin woman, apparently enraged over the new state law that limits collective bargaining for government workers, is being accused of sending e-mails to 16 Republican state senators threatening to kill them.
Katherine Windels, 26, faces four counts of using a computer to threaten, injure, or harm and creating a bomb scare, authorities said.
A criminal complaint released by the Dane County District Attorney’s Office alleges that the woman from Cross Plains, Wisconsin, admitted to the threats. She said she sent the e-mails because she was angry at lawmakers who voted to limit collective bargaining for about 300,000 state workers.
Windels, according to the complaint, used two separate e-mail accounts to send e-mails to the Republican state senators including one to Sen. Robert Cowles on March 9.

FBI video: Domestic terrorist says he targeted conservative group for being ‘anti-gay’
Excerpts:
By Joel Gehrke
April 2013 (updated to 2012 story)
Family Research Council (FRC) officials released video of federal investigators questioning convicted domestic terrorist Floyd Lee Corkins II, who explained that he attacked the group’s headquarters because the Southern Poverty Law Center (SPLC) identified them as a “hate group” due to their traditional marriage views.
“Southern Poverty Law lists anti-gay groups,” Corkins tells interrogators in the video, which FRC obtained from the FBI. “I found them online, did a little research, went to the website, stuff like that.”
The Washington Examiner’s Paul Bedard reported that Corkins, who pleaded guilty to terrorism charges, said in court that he hoped to “kill as many as possible and smear the Chick-Fil-A sandwiches in victims’ faces, and kill the guard.” As Bedard explained, “the shooting occurred after an executive with Chick-Fil-A announced his support for traditional marriage, angering same-sex marriage proponents.”
Accused gunman ripped Family Research Council policies before opening fire, sources say
Excerpts:
August 2012
An FBI affidavit in the investigation of a shooting Wednesday at the downtown Washington, D.C., offices of the Family Research Council says the accused gunman uttered a statement to the effect of, “I don’t like your politics,” before reaching into a backpack for a handgun and opening fire.
Floyd Lee Corkins II, of Herndon, Va., 28, is charged with assault with intent to kill, in addition to federal firearms charges.
LGBT volunteer charged in conservative group shooting
https://www.cbsnews.com/news/lgbt-volunteer-charged-in-conservative-group-shooting/
Excerpts:
August 16, 2012
(AP/CBS) WASHINGTON – A man who volunteered at a gay community center had a backpack full of Chick-fil-A sandwiches and a box of ammunition when he said “I don’t like your politics” and shot a security guard at the headquarters of a conservative lobbying group, authorities revealed Thursday.
Floyd Lee Corkins, II, was ordered held without bond on charges that he opened fire a day earlier inside the lobby of the Family Research Council, an influential conservative Christian group that has supported the president of the fast-food chain hisstaunch opposition to same-sex marriage.
… Corkins had been volunteering for about the past six months at The DC Center for the LGBT Community, said David Mariner, executive director of the community center, in Northwest Washington. He usually staffed the center’s front desk on Saturdays, and his most recent shift was about two weeks ago.
Family Research Council President Tony Perkins said “reckless rhetoric” from organizations that disagree with his group’s opposition to abortion and same-sex marriage was to blame for the shooting.

Story 2.
Suspect in congressional shooting was Bernie Sanders supporter, strongly anti-Trump
https://www.cnn.com/2017/06/14/homepage2/james-hodgkinson-profile/index.html
Excerpts:
By Jose Pagliery
June 15, 2017
(CNN) – James T. Hodgkinson, the man identified as shooting a Republican member of congress and four others on Wednesday morning, was a small business owner in Illinois who defined himself publicly by his firm support of Bernie Sanders’ progressive politics — and his hatred of conservatives and President Donald Trump.
This is based on CNN’s review of Hodgkinson’s Facebook profiles, public records, and three years of impassioned letters to his local newspaper.
“Trump is a Traitor. Trump Has Destroyed Our Democracy. It’s Time to Destroy Trump & Co.” he posted on his personal Facebook page on March 22.
“Republicans are the Taliban of the USA,” he posted in February.

Gunman who shot [Republican] Steve Scalise cased baseball field for weeks before rampage
https://www.chicagotribune.com/news/nationworld/ct-steve-scalise-shooting-20171006-story.html
Excerpts:
By Peter Hermann
October 6, 2017
The Illinois man who in June opened fire on Republican members of Congress at a baseball practice in Alexandria had “cased the field” for weeks and was spotted watching the lawmakers play the day before the shooting rampage, according to new report issued Friday.
Authorities said they believe James Hodgkinson selected Eugene Simpson Stadium Park as a target as early as April, when he took pictures of the field, which were later found on his phone. That was shortly after he had driven to Alexandria, Virginia, in a white Ford conversion van, which he lived out of for months.
The details are among those contained in a 41-page report by Alexandria Commonwealth’s Attorney Bryan Porter, who concluded that U.S. Capitol and Alexandria police officers were “legally justified” in fatally shooting Hodgkinson after the gunman had wounded four people, including [Republican] House Majority Whip Steve Scalise, and engaged officers in an intense gun battle.
